Solution for 3n^2=-n equation:


Simplifying
3n2 = -1n

Solving
3n2 = -1n

Solving for variable 'n'.

Reorder the terms:
n + 3n2 = -1n + n

Combine like terms: -1n + n = 0
n + 3n2 = 0

Factor out the Greatest Common Factor (GCF), 'n'.
n(1 + 3n) = 0

Subproblem 1

Set the factor 'n'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ying n = 0 Solving n = 0 Move all terms containing n to the left, all other terms to the right. Simplifying n = 0

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(1 + 3n)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 1 + 3n = 0 Solving 1 + 3n = 0 Move all terms containing n to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-1' to each side of the equation. 1 + -1 + 3n = 0 + -1 Combine like terms: 1 + -1 = 0 0 + 3n = 0 + -1 3n = 0 + -1 Combine like terms: 0 + -1 = -1 3n = -1 Divide each side by '3'. n = -0.3333333333 Simplifying n = -0.3333333333

Solution

n = {0, -0.3333333333}
